Asian Barbecued Meatballs

  1. COMBINE sauce ingredients in small saucepan over medium-high heat. Heat to boiling; reduce heat to low and stir until sauce thickens. Remove from heat; cover to keep warm.
  2. COMBINE ground turkey, ginger, garlic, red pepper, salt and egg white in medium bowl; mix well. Form into small (1-inch) balls and set on waxed paper. Mix cornstarch with flour in small bowl; roll each ball in the mixture. Return to waxed paper.
  3. HEAT shortening in saute pan to 365u0b0F. Fry meatballs in batches about 2 minutes, or until browned and cooked through. Drain meatballs on paper towels. Transfer meatballs to platter and serve with sauce.

ketchup, hoisin sauce, rice vinegar, grape jelly, soy sauce, ground turkey, fresh ginger, garlic, red pepper, salt, egg, cornstarch, flour
